Forward Elias Kachunga signs new Cambridge United deal

Photo credit: Cambridge United

Cambridge United forward Elias Kachunga is staying at Cambridge United.

He joined the U’s last summer on an initial one-year deal and has now put pen-to-paper on a new one-year contract to extend his stay with the club.

The 32-year-old has said he is "delighted" to sign a new contract at the Abbey Stadium.

The U's secured League One football for the 2024/25 season with a 0-0 draw at Port Vale on the final day of the last campaign.

Cambridge United Head Coach Garry Monk:

"Elias was a key member of the squad last season and I am delighted that he has chosen to stay with us for another season.

"His experience and quality as a footballer and his personality are invaluable assets - I look forward to working with him again in 2024/25."
